Regional Director of Sales l Hyatt Place Waikiki Job Category : Sales & Marketing Requisition Number : REGIO016388 Apply now Posted : April 30, 2025 Full-Time On-site Salary : $150,000 USD per year Locations Showing 1 location Must Have Hospitality Sales Management Experience In addition to being a proven salesperson, our Regional DOS must effectively manage, mentor, train and inspire a results-driven team to succeed. You will provide critical direction in determining sales strategies while aggressively pursuing and securing leisure/transient and group business to maximize hotel revenue. They are responsible for developing the sales forecast for the annual budget. Responsibilities + Authorities: Always treats guests with courtesy and respect. Display honesty and integrity. Willing to travel to properties within your portfolio for sales meetings Be a hands-on do-er and inspirational leader able to motivate team members to drive for success and exceed expectations. Build strong relationships with colleagues, partners, clients and outside vendors. Specific Duties: Move throughout the properties to conduct site inspections. Maximize revenue by selling all facets of the hotel, both orally and in written form to previous, current and potential clients. Partner with property DOS to explore and support sales initiatives Handle account details so that all pertinent aspects of solicitation and closing are complete and documented. Coordinate various departments' participation in servicing accounts. Develop and conduct persuasive verbal sales presentations to prospective clients. Travel locally to conduct outside calls, promote the hotel and review competition. Prepare information for, meet with and entertain clients as deemed appropriate by potential business from that account. Represent hotels at trade shows. Set up exhibits involving bending, stooping, lifting and reaching overhead. Achieve monthly top line revenue goals and increase the hotel’s STAR market share. Leverage emerging tools and technology to prospect for new business and have working knowledge of relevant programs. Effectively utilize all systems to their maximum capacity including information input, reporting, understanding how all systems work together and utilizing key data. Evaluate potential business opportunities for the hotel and coordinate as necessary with GM and Revenue Manager. Effectively recruits, trains and mentors sales team members and fosters strong team culture. Leads by example and trains sales team members to saturate accounts for maximum results. Participates with the budgeting process for top line revenue, group with Food + Beverage mix as well as sales expenses. Maintains awareness of the sales practices of the hotel’s competitive set and is a “product expert” when selling against them. Ensures adherence to all sales administrative processes and deadlines, including preparation and submission of reports, budgets, and/or internal communications. Plans, organizes, leads and/or participates in hotel meetings including staff meetings, sales meetings, etc. Meet with the hotel Director of Sales at their properties as needed Perform any other job-related duties as assigned. What Are We Looking For: Creative | Collaborative | Enthusiastic | People Person Proven, dynamic leader and self-starter. Strong written and verbal skills. Able to recruit and establish sales team. Demonstrated problem solving and interpersonal skills. Ability to effectively deal with internal and external guests, some of whom will require high levels of patience, tact, and diplomacy to defuse anger and collect accurate information to resolve conflicts. Local and regional market experience a plus. Honesty, integrity, passion for hard work and success. Detail obsessed. Results driven. Qualifications + Skills: Bachelor’s degree in Hotel Management, Travel/Tourism, Sales/Marketing or similar preferred. 5 years sales management experience in the hospitality industry, minimum 2 years convention property experience. Previous experience as a Hotel Director of Sales with a major hotel brand preferred. Minimum of 2 years managing a team of sales managers (including outside/direct sales experience). Experience in hotel and brand marketing. Some experience or understanding of catering sales experience required. .
